Giá tài sản tạm thời bị trễMột số tài sản đã ngừng nhận dữ liệu giá mới. Cập nhật sẽ tự động tiếp tục khi kết nối dữ liệu được khôi phục.
Bitculator

Tải Bitculator cho Android

Vốn hóa thị trường:

$1,994,995,285,542

Khối lượng 24h:

$184,549,122,259

thg 6 23 Thanh lý:

$0

24H Dài/Ngắn:

Sắp ra mắt

Bitculator · Học

Zero Knowledge Proof (ZKP)

Thuật ngữ Zero Knowledge Proof (ZKP) có nghĩa là gì trong lĩnh vực tiền điện tử?

# 114·Đã cập nhật Tháng 6 2026·4 phút đọc

Một Zero Knowledge Proof (ZKP) là một phương pháp mật mã cho phép một bên chứng minh cho bên kia rằng một tuyên bố cụ thể là đúng mà không tiết lộ bất kỳ thông tin nào.

Zero Knowledge Proof (ZKP) là gì?

Zero Knowledge Proof (ZKP) là một cách để chứng minh điều gì đó là đúng mà không tiết lộ những thông tin phía sau. Hãy tưởng tượng việc cho thấy bạn biết mật khẩu mà không nhập nó, hoặc xác nhận bạn trên 21 tuổi mà không phải hiển thị ngày sinh. Cảm giác như ảo thuật, gốc rễ là toán học.


Hiểu lầm

ZKPs che mọi thứ, nên chúng dành cho hành vi lén lút. Không hẳn vậy. Một Zero Knowledge Proof (ZKP) chứng minh một phát biểu cụ thể do bạn định nghĩa, và người kiểm chứng vẫn có thể kiểm tra chặt chẽ mà không nhìn thấy bí mật của bạn.


Cách Zero Knowledge Proof (ZKP) hoạt động

Tổng quan nhanh với ví dụ dễ hiểu. Bạn muốn chứng minh mình có đủ tiền cho một giao dịch mà không tiết lộ số dư.

  1. Bước 1: Bạn chọn một phát biểu như "số dư của tôi ít nhất là X" và cam kết dữ liệu ẩn của bạn kèm độ ngẫu nhiên.
  2. Bước 2: Bạn tạo một chứng minh từ dữ liệu ẩn đó cộng với thông tin công khai, cấu trúc sao cho toán học khớp.
  3. Bước 3: Bạn gửi chứng minh đến người kiểm chứng, không gửi bí mật.
  4. Bước 4: Người kiểm chứng thực hiện kiểm tra và sẽ chấp nhận hoặc từ chối. Không ai được xem số dư của bạn.
  5. Bước 5: Nếu được chấp nhận, bất kỳ ai cũng có thể kiểm tra lại cùng chứng minh đó sau này mà không cần liên hệ với bạn.

Về cơ bản nó dựa trên cryptography. Toán học giữ các chứng cứ.


Tại sao Zero Knowledge Proof (ZKP) quan trọng

Vậy bạn nên quan tâm vì sao? Ba góc nhìn ngắn.

  • Lợi ích: Chứng minh những gì cần và giữ phần còn lại cho riêng bạn. Ít rò rỉ hơn, ít rủi ro hơn.
  • Góc nhìn: Ứng dụng ít dữ liệu trông hiện đại, như Rolex gặp Reddit. Chỉ chia sẻ những gì cần thiết.
  • Ứng dụng: Bạn sẽ thấy ZK trong rollups, chuyển giao riêng tư và kiểm tra danh tính trên bất kỳ blockchain nghiêm túc.

Mẹo

Khi nghe ứng dụng này dùng ZK, hãy hỏi hai điều. Cụ thể điều gì đang được chứng minh, và có cần một trusted setup hay không. Ngoài ra, nếu bạn quan tâm đến kiểm soát dữ liệu, ZK kết hợp tốt với các thực hành privacy mạnh mẽ bên ngoài phần chứng minh.


Những đặc điểm chính của Zero Knowledge Proof (ZKP)

Điều gì làm nó khác biệt, bằng lời đơn giản.

  • Riêng tư: Người kiểm chứng biết phát biểu là đúng mà không biết bí mật của bạn.
  • Ngắn gọn: Chứng minh có thể nhỏ và nhanh để kiểm tra, ngay cả trên chuỗi.
  • Nhanh: Việc xác minh nhẹ hơn so với tính lại toàn bộ phép toán của bạn.
  • Có thể ghép: Bạn có thể xếp chồng các chứng minh hoặc gom nhiều kiểm tra thành một.
  • Khả năng mở rộng: Điều này hỗ trợ scalability bằng cách chuyển công việc nặng ra khỏi người kiểm chứng trong khi vẫn giữ tính đúng đắn.

Biến thể

Các hương vị khác nhau phù hợp với những nhiệm vụ khác nhau.

  • SNARKs: Chứng minh ngắn, xác minh nhanh, thường cần một trusted setup.
  • STARKs: Không cần trusted setup, chứng minh lớn hơn, phù hợp với nghiên cứu hậu lượng tử.
  • Bulletproofs: Tốt cho kiểm tra phạm vi, thường dùng cho số tiền riêng tư.
  • Sigma: Kiểu tương tác cổ điển, được dạy trong nhiều khóa học.

Nhắc nhở

ZKP không tự bảo vệ ứng dụng của bạn. Nếu phát biểu quá yếu hoặc thiết lập lỏng lẻo, chứng minh vẫn có thể đúng nhưng không có ích. Hãy thiết kế phát biểu một cách cẩn trọng.


Ví dụ

Một thành phố tổ chức bầu cử nơi voters chứng minh họ đủ điều kiện và chưa bỏ phiếu, trong khi danh tính của họ được ẩn khỏi tổng hợp công khai.


Sự thật thú vị

Mẹo giải thích cổ điển cho ZK dùng hai quả bóng cùng màu và bài kiểm tra bịt mắt để cho thấy bạn có thể phân biệt chúng mà không tiết lộ quả nào là quả nào. Hơi mọt sách, nhưng hiệu quả.


Kết luận

Tóm lại, Zero Knowledge Proof (ZKP) là chứng minh mà không chia sẻ quá nhiều, nên bạn có thể nói "Tôi có thể chứng minh mà không cần trình bày".

Chúng tôi có quên gì không??

Ý kiến đóng góp của bạn giúp chúng tôi giữ mọi thứ chính xác. Liên hệ với chúng tôi nếu có bất kỳ điều gì không chính xác hoặc thiếu sót.

Liên hệ